Alfred Dehodencq: A Journey Through His Artistic Life

Born in 1822, Alfred Dehodencq was a French painter known for his depictions of Basque culture. He spent significant time in Spain, immersing himself in the local customs and landscapes. His passion for the Basque people and their heritage shines through in "The Two Basques." Dehodencq's artistic journey was marked by a dedication to portraying the beauty of regional identities, making him a key figure in 19th-century art.
